Wednesday, July 31st: Scripture – Exodus 16:6-8

6 So Moses and Aaron said to all the Israelites, “In the evening you shall know that it was the Lord who brought you out of the land of Egypt, 7 and in the morning you shall see the glory of the Lord, because he has heard your complaining against the Lord. For what are we, that you complain against us?” 8 And Moses said, “When the Lord gives you meat to eat in the evening and your fill of bread in the morning, because the Lord has heard the complaining that you utter against him—what are we? Your complaining is not against us but against the Lord.”

Prayer Focus: The Lord has heard the people’s complaining and acts to aid them in their hunger. I am always surprised that the Lord did not “throw in the towel” with the Israelites (and with us) as complaints continue. God acts so that we might know who God is – the Lord who brought you out of the land of Egypt. Pray that you might stop complaining long enough to recognize the God of freedom and deliverance is with you today.
